Travel Tips

  • ⛰ Enjoy the Scenic Coastal Views

    Keep your camera ready as you pass through the stunning Cinque Terre region. The train route offers breathtaking views of colorful cliffside villages, vineyards, and the Mediterranean Sea.

  • 📍 Plan Around Local Events

    Check the local calendars for festivals and events in towns like Salerno or Naples. Timing your trip to coincide with events like the Feast of San Gennaro can enrich your travel experience.

  • 🚍 Savor Local Snacks Onboard

    Bring along some local delicacies, such as focaccia or pastry from La Spezia, to enjoy while you travel. Some trains also provide onboard dining options featuring local cuisines.

  • 🎭 Stay Connected with Free Wi-Fi

    Use the free onboard Wi-Fi to share your stunning travel moments in real-time or catch up on travel plans. Just remember to keep your devices charged!

  • 🏛 Know Your Train Types

    Familiarize yourself with different train types (Regionale, Intercity, etc.) and their services. Some may offer more comfortable seating or fewer stops, affecting your travel time.
